Output fda96137871325ee44d30c9333fabf19cf428739cd43af0b2683711024f50a1d:15

value
235788
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ad4a3beb423361b70e011b3a7a774fa47bc46a4 OP_EQUAL
address
35bV34Vc7eNwHr5Ed93bEdvtT9JtWj7edT
transaction
fda96137871325ee44d30c9333fabf19cf428739cd43af0b2683711024f50a1d
spent
true